“…Bathing suit ichthyosis has been reported in other races and ethnicities and is a result of missense mutations in TGM1, which encodes the enzyme transglutaminase 1, important in the formation of the cornified cell envelope. 12,13 Functional studies of epidermal transglutaminase in bathing suit ichthyosis skin have revealed a marked decrease of enzyme activity when the temperature increased from 258C to 378C, resulting in a temperaturesensitive phenotype. [14][15][16] In approximately 10% of CB, the ichthyosis phenotype spontaneously improves, leaving nearly normal-appearing skin.…”

“…To our knowledge, the homozygous variant has not been previously reported in BSI, although it is unambiguously pathogenic. In addition, a literature review of 54 BSI cases revealed multiple TGM1 variants that have been reported in both BSI and other subtypes of ARCI . These findings suggest that clear genotype‐phenotype correlations are difficult to establish due to the influence of genetic modifiers or epigenetics that alter gene expression.…”
